Rochelle Humes says she has been left with back ache after her breasts unexpectedly ballooned during her current pregnancy.
The 31-year-old member of The Saturdays is expecting her third child – with a boy due in just a matter of weeks to join waiting sisters; seven-year-old Alaia-Mai and three-year-old Valentina.
The chart topping star – who is now well known as a presenter on ITV – is expecting her third baby with husband, JLS hunk Marvin Humes, 35.
And despite being a self-described “pro” at pregnancy, Rochelle says the changes she has experienced to her body during this third pregnancy have been unlike those she endured during her first two pregnancies.

She told The Sun on Sunday’s Fabulous magazine: “These boobs have grown out of nowhere!
“They’re just massive! I don’t know what to do with them.”
Rochelle went on to explain that her bigger breasts were presenting her with some previously unexperienced issues.

She said: “I’ve got back ache constantly and I didn’t have that before.
“With my first two pregnancies, my boobs grew, but not like this. This is a whole new thing. Even though it’s the third time, I’m definitely just getting used to this new body.”
However, the star did admit one person was enjoying the new change – husband Marvin.

She said: “I mean, of course he’s pleased, but he needs to calm down.”
Rochelle recently gave fans a glimpse of what will be her son’s bedroom after he is born in October.
The star – who recently moved house with her young family – shared footage online as she unpacked boxes, saying: “We’re in his little bedroom – I say bedroom – it’s not really. It’s about to get decorated.”
